Chivalry is not dead!

Last night was my American-Latvian friends' last night in Riga so we went out to celebrate. At the end of the night we were walking home with one her Latvian male friends when I said OK we are two blocks away from my house I will see you later. Her friend was like no you can't walk by yourself and I thought well I am an independent American women yes I can walk the two blocks to my house. However he insisted and I finally gave up my feminist notions and let them walk me two blocks out of their way to my house. Then when we were across the street I thanked them for walking me home and said I can take it from here. We said our goodbyes and I crossed the street. As I punched the code to my building I looked back and noticed that they were still standing there. Apparently he needed to make sure I reached my door safely. I thought this story was funny because an American guy would never do that but yet all these Latvian women are looking to marry rich foreigners. So Ladies if you are looking for men to hold open doors for you and walk you home Latvia is the place for you!
